Anatomy of the Dog Nose: A Detailed Look
The dog’s nose is more than just a cute button-like feature on their face; it’s a sophisticated organ that is designed to detect even the slightest scent. A dog’s nose has two nostrils that lead to a nasal cavity filled with a labyrinth of small bones and tissues, which increases the surface area for scent detection. Additionally, the dog’s nose has a specialized structure called the vomeronasal organ (VNO), which is responsible for detecting pheromones.
The Magic of Olfactory Receptor Cells
Dogs have around 300 million olfactory receptor cells in their noses, which is 50 times more than humans. These cells are responsible for detecting different smells and are highly sensitive to even the slightest scent. A dog’s olfactory receptor cells can detect a few parts per trillion of a scent, making them highly effective in detecting even the tiniest odor.

The Dog Brain: A Master of Smell Recognition
The dog’s brain is wired to process and recognize different smells. They have a specialized brain structure called the olfactory bulb, which is responsible for processing and interpreting different smells. This structure is much larger in dogs than in humans, making them highly effective in smell recognition.

Application in Real Life: Dogs’ Sense of Smell at Work
Dogs’ sense of smell has various applications in real life, such as tracking criminals and detecting drugs and explosives. They can also detect medical conditions such as cancer and detect changes in blood sugar levels in diabetic patients. Additionally, dogs can be trained to detect environmental changes, such as gas leaks and fires, making them an essential tool in many industries.
